Full job description
The Trade Desk seeks a mid-level Account Manager to support the Client Services team in managing and growing key agency accounts. Responsibilities include building client relationships, providing strategic recommendations, onboarding new customers, delivering data-driven insights, training clients on platform features, collaborating with product management, and creating client service materials. Candidates should have 2+ years of client-facing experience in online advertising, 1+ year experience with DSPs (preferably The Trade Desk platform), strong analytical and problem-solving skills, excellent communication and presentation abilities, proficiency in Excel and MS Office, and willingness to travel 1-2 times per quarter. The role offers a competitive salary range of $58,224–$106,744 CAD, stock-based compensation eligibility, and other incentives. Location: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
